The steering control valve in Volvo, Komatsu, and Hyundai loaders is a critical component of the hydraulic steering system, responsible for controlling oil flow and pressure to the steering cylinders. These valves are typically high-pressure, double-acting designs capable of withstanding operating pressures between 200 and 260 bar. Internally, they feature pistons, springs, and precisely machined housings with tolerances below 0.05 millimeters, enabling accurate oil flow control and precise steering shaft movement. Selecting the correct valve and maintaining the specified flow rate for each loader model is crucial to prevent vibration and premature wear of hydraulic components.
The mounting location of the steering valve is usually on the outlet path of the hydraulic pump, near the input shaft of the orbital steering unit. This position allows the valve to receive direct hydraulic pressure and transmit force accurately to the steering cylinders. The valve is connected to pressure and return lines using flange couplings and high-pressure-resistant O-rings. Improper alignment or installation can lead to leakage, reduced flow, and increased shaft vibration, shortening the lifespan of the hydraulic components.

The Komatsu WA800-3 wheel loader is equipped with an SAA12V140E-3 diesel engine producing 690 horsepower at 2000 RPM. The engine displacement is 27.0 liters, delivering a maximum torque of 4300 N·m at 1400 RPM. The hydraulic system features a 900 L/min pump with 280 bar working pressure, controlling the boom, bucket, and frame. The frame is made of high-strength steel with a bending resistance of 12,000 N·m. The standard bucket has a capacity of 13 cubic meters and a lift height of 4.2 meters, capable of moving large volumes of heavy materials such as soil, sand, and rock. The hydro-mechanical transmission with 4 forward and 3 reverse gears allows precise speed control up to 40 km/h.
The operating weight of the loader is 130 tons, and its overall length is 14.8 meters, ensuring stability and maneuverability on rough terrain and challenging conditions. Front and rear axles feature independent differential locks with a load capacity of 50 tons. The cabin includes an ergonomic vibration-absorbing seat, air conditioning, and digital controls to enhance comfort and reduce operator fatigue. The Volvo L150E loader hydraulic pump is a critical and complex component for optimal machine performance. It is a variable displacement piston pump with a load-sensing system that adjusts flow and pressure according to demand. The pump delivers a flow rate of approximately 47.6 gallons per minute about 180 liters per minute, and its relief valve is set to 3626 psi around 250 bar.
During repair of the L150E hydraulic pump, the system pressure must first be fully released. The pump is then removed using appropriate tools, and its internal components are inspected. Worn parts such as pistons, valves, and O-rings are replaced if necessary, and after reassembly, the pump undergoes functional testing to ensure proper operation.
Replacement parts for the L150E hydraulic pump can be sourced from reputable suppliers like FridayParts. Compatible part numbers include VOE11709023 and VOE15068638, which also fit models L150F, L180E, L180F, and L220D. Using genuine parts ensures reliability, efficiency, and longevity of the hydraulic system.

Repairing the Volvo L90 A10VSO hydraulic pump begins with fully disassembling the housing and removing the rotor, pistons, and rear plate. Rotor and main shaft surfaces are measured with 0.05 mm precision to detect wear or misalignment. Pistons and springs are inspected and replaced if cracked, worn, or broken. All seals and O-rings are replaced to prevent hydraulic leaks. Components are cleaned with specialized hydraulic solvent, dried, and prepared for reassembly.
Assembly starts with precise installation of the rotor in the housing and alignment of the rear plate. Shaft torque and preload are adjusted to achieve 40–50 MPa operating pressure. Flow rate and volumetric efficiency are measured on a test bench at 2200–2500 rpm. Common issues include excessive noise, reduced output pressure, and internal leakage, which are resolved by replacing worn parts and accurate shaft alignment.

The loader gearbox oil filter is used to remove pollutants and clean the circulating oil in the loader as one of the most used road construction machines. The loader gearbox oil filter is screw-type and often used with cellulose cartridges. These filters can be supplied with brands such as Mann, Caterpillar, Donaldson, Fleetguard, Baldwin and some Indonesian brands such as Jimco and Sakura.
